Gaitite

Ca2Zn(AsO4)2 · 2H2O
IMA status
  • Approved
IMA symbol
Gt
Discovered
1978
IMA approved
1978
Also known as
  • Gaitiet
  • IMA1978-047

Where it forms, where it's found

Type locality
Tsumeb Mine (Ongopolo Mine)
  1. Tsumeb
  2. Oshikoto Region
  3. Namibia

-19.2270°, 17.7276°

Transparency
Translucent
Colour
White to colorless
Streak
White
Cleavage
Distinct/Good

(010), (001), and (011), probable, equally good.

Density
3.81 g/cm³

Optical

Optical type
Biaxial (+) · 2V measured = 88° · 2V calc = 90°
Refractive index
1.713 – 1.748
Surface relief
High
Principal indices
nα 1.713 · nβ 1.73 · nγ 1.748
Dispersion
weak
UV response
Not fluorescent.

Crystallography

Crystal system
Triclinic
Space group
#2
Cell parameters
a = 5.9 Å · b = 7.61 Å · c = 5.57 Å
Cell angles
α = 111.67 ° · β = 70.83 ° · γ = 119.42 °
Ratio a:b:c
1 : 1.290 : 0.944
Z
1
Type-locality form

Polycrystalline coatings; only a few small crystals were found, with the largest dimension of about 1 mm.
